Theakstone pp. 35-6. The traveller Isabella Bird (later Bishop, her married name) visited the Rocky Mountains in 1873, basing her book on the letters she wrote home to her sister. They include a description of her ascent of Long’s Peak with her guide, ‘Mountain Jim’. First published in 1879, this seventh edition was issued in Murray’s Shilling Library, and this copy retains its original dust-wrapper, a rare survival. It carries a list of other titles in the Library on the rear cover.
